WebPlace the pie crust in the refrigerator to chill while you preheat the oven to 375°F with a rack set in the middle. To prebake the pie crust: Line the chilled crust with foil or parchment paper, and fill it with pie weights or dried beans. Bake the crust for 20 minutes. Remove it from the oven, and gently remove the foil or parchment with the ... WebFeb 27, 2024 · Make the dough: Combine flour, salt, and sugar in a food processor; pulse to mix. Add the butter and pulse 4 times. Add shortening in tablespoon sized chunks, and pulse 4 more times. The mixture should resemble coarse cornmeal, with butter bits no bigger than peas. WebPlace a little filling on half of your circle, being sure to keep it away from the edges. Wet your fingertips and run them around the outside edge so it will stick when you seal your pie, just like in the picture above. Crimp the edges with a fork. Pour about 1/2 inch of oil into a skillet. Heat on medium heat for 5 minutes or so.
